Keighley is a good central place if you want to be within 45-50 minutes of both the Dales and Leeds, which is what we were after. The actual town has a lovely park (Cliffe Museum Park) and plenty of supermarkets. The station offers convenient links to Skipton and Leeds.

We were there to visit the steam railway, and the countryside there is beautiful. Keighley has some fabulous buildings, and we would love to visit again to explore more.
The steam railway is highly recommended. It is a beautiful railway with lots of interesting locomotives and rolling stock, and there are great collection in the museums at Oxenhope and Ingrow West. Fabulous!
